Cultural DisplayMeet the 2017 Belgian Pavilion.

Head to the 2nd floor to see the a wall display of each unique Belgian beer – each with its own distinct glass. You’ll also see a live demonstration of lace making.  Here, you can also purchase that world famous Belgian chocolate.  From their display boards and booths, I also learned about cyclocross which is a from of bike racing that is popular in this region.

Entertainment

Part of the band at this pavilion included youth dancers who are clearly multitalented.  We got to hear from some unique instruments such as the saxophone.  They provided live entertainment for the singers and dancers.  Behind the dancers, on several screens runs a slideshow describing Belgian facts, traditions and the numbers being performed
